Shamanism is a range of traditional beliefs and practices concerned with communication with the
spirit world. A practitioner of shamanism is known as a
shaman, pronounced
/ˈʃɑːmən/, /ˈʃeɪmən/, (|ˈshämən; ˈshā-|) noun (pl. -man(s)).
[1] There are many variations of shamanism throughout the world and several common beliefs are shared by all forms of shamanism. Shamans are intermediaries between the human and spirit worlds. They can treat illness and are capable of entering supernatural realms to provide answers for humans.
Hypotheses on origins
Shamanistic practices are sometimes claimed to predate all organized religions, dating back to the Paleolithic,
[78][79] and certainly to the
Neolithic period.
[79]
Archaeological evidence exists for
Mesolithic shamanism. In November 2008, researchers announced the discovery of a 12,000-year-old site in
Israel that they regard as one of the earliest known shaman burials. The elderly woman had been arranged on her side, with her legs apart and folded inward at the knee. Ten large stones were placed on the head, pelvis and arms. Among her unusual
grave goods were 50 complete tortoise shells, a human foot, and certain body parts from animals such as a cow tail and eagle wings. Other animal remains came from a boar, leopard, and two martens. "It seems that the woman … was perceived as being in a close relationship with these animal spirits," researchers noted. The grave was one of at least 28 at the site, located in a cave in lower
Galilee and belonging to the
Natufian culture, but is said to be unlike any other among the Natufians or in the Paleolithic period**.
